The Power of Connection in Business
At the heart of every successful business lies strong connections. Whether it’s the bond between a company and its clients, the collaboration among team members, or the trust built with partners, these relationships are the foundation of growth and achievement. Valentine’s Day reminds us to pause and appreciate the human side of our work.
Clients: Our clients are more than transactions; they are the reason we do what we do. Building trust and delivering value in every interaction ensures that these relationships thrive. Valentine’s Day is a perfect occasion to show gratitude, perhaps with a heartfelt thank-you email, a small token of appreciation, or even a social media shoutout to celebrate their loyalty.
Team Members: A thriving business is built by a dedicated team. Recognizing and appreciating the efforts of employees fosters a culture of respect and motivation. Consider taking time today to acknowledge your team’s hard work with personal notes, a team lunch, or simply words of encouragement.
Partners: Business partnerships drive innovation and open new opportunities. Take this day to reconnect with partners, reaffirming your shared goals and expressing gratitude for their support in your journey.

Bringing Heart Into the Workplace
This Valentine’s Day, consider how you can incorporate a sense of care and connection into your workplace culture. Here are a few ideas:
Celebrate Team Achievements: Highlight recent wins and recognize contributions, both big and small.
Encourage Collaboration: Foster opportunities for team members to connect, whether through brainstorming sessions or informal gatherings.
Share Your Mission: Remind everyone of the bigger purpose that unites your organization and how their work contributes to it.
Spread Positivity: Share uplifting stories, quotes, or acts of kindness to inspire your team and community.
